Latest status

* WHAT...For the first Beach Hazards Statement, lingering dangerous currents expected. Waves 2 to 5 feet expected. For the second Beach Hazards Statement, High wave action and dangerous currents expected at Lake Michigan beaches. Waves 7 to 10 ft expected. * WHERE...Lake County IL. * WHEN...For the first Beach Hazards Statement, until 7 PM CDT this evening. For the second Beach Hazards Statement, from Sunday morning through Tuesday evening. * IMPACTS...Swimming conditions will be life threatening, especially for inexperienced swimmers. Remain out of the water to avoid dangerous swimming conditions and do not venture out onto piers, jetties, breakwalls, or other shoreline structures.
